Xeno Snax For Earthlings(Child-Approved)

Prep: 10 min Cuisine: American

A fun, child-friendly treat featuring graham crackers spread with sweet frosting and decorated with candies, raisins, or nuts, perfect for creative snacking and casual gatherings.

Ingredients

  • graham crackers
  • powdered sugar
  • milk
  • flavorings such as cinnamon, vanilla or lemon (optional)
  • raisins

Instructions

  1. Mix powdered sugar with a small amount of milk to make a frosting of a good consistency for spreading.
  2. Add flavoring such as cinnamon, vanilla, or lemon if desired.
  3. Estimate amounts based on how many graham crackers you want to use.
  4. Spread graham crackers with frosting.
  5. Create alien designs on top with raisins, nuts, or candies.
  6. Eat these upside down, accompanied by a glass of milk.

Tips & Substitutions

For a creamier frosting, use whole milk or add a bit of cream cheese. If you're out of graham crackers, consider using digestive biscuits or vanilla wafers. You can also tweak the frosting by using flavored extracts or even cocoa powder for a chocolate twist. Adjust the sweetness by varying the powdered sugar to suit your taste, and if you're feeling adventurous, try adding a pinch of sea salt to the frosting for a flavor boost.

Storage & Reheating

Store any leftover Xeno Snax in an airtight container at room temperature for up to two days. If you need to keep them longer, refrigerate them, but note that the texture may change slightly. To enjoy them later, let them come to room temperature before serving, as the frosting can harden when cold.

Frequently Asked Questions

Can I make the frosting ahead of time?

Yes, you can prepare the frosting a day in advance. Store it in an airtight container in the refrigerator. Just give it a good stir before using, as it may thicken when chilled.

What other toppings can I use besides raisins?

You can use a variety of toppings like mini marshmallows, chocolate chips, or sprinkles to create fun designs. Nuts and candies also add a nice crunch and flavor contrast to the sweet frosting.

Is this recipe suitable for dietary restrictions?

This recipe can be adapted for various dietary needs. Use gluten-free graham crackers for a gluten-free option, and dairy-free milk and frosting alternatives for a dairy-free version. Just ensure all toppings are compliant with the dietary restrictions.
